Applications are now open for the Yokohama Dance Collection Competition, for choreographers, dancers, and others to challenge not only composition, direction, and technique, but also new possibilities of expression, and is a platform for dialogue and exchange based on creativity.
Approximately 500 choreographers have participated as finalists in the competition, which began in 1996 as a Japanese platform for global choreography competitions, and have engaged in a variety of activities both domestically and internationally, engaging with society, the body, and expression. Conditions for submitted works
- Competition I
- The performance time for screening will be within 20 minutes.
- It is also possible to apply for joint choreography works under joint names or company names.
- Competition II (New Choreographer Category)
- The performance time for screening will be within 10 minutes.
- Joint choreography works cannot be submitted under joint names or company names.
- There are certain restrictions on the effects of sound, lighting, etc.
- Videos, stage art, etc. may not be used during performance screening.
- Common
- Expression methods restricted by Japanese law are not permitted.
- Works performed at past Yokohama Dance Collections cannot be submitted.
- Only one work can be submitted per applicant (one group)
- There is no limit to the number of people in a work (solo, duo, or group)
